4434339264710907396100

Perfect Square

4434339264710907396100 is a perfect square (66590834690 × 66590834690)

Quick Response (QR) Code

What is a QR code?

Data: 4434339264710907396100

EC Level:

Barcode

Data: 4434339264710907396100

Format:

Binary

11110000 01100010 11010001 11000011 00011110 01000100 01111110 00000000 00000100

Cubed

87194030230090516204170763026038163101328340288898012602681000000